Dollar Bill is a song by the Screaming Trees. It is the second single released on 1992, in support of their sixth studio album, Sweet Oblivion.

SCREAMING TREES: DOLLAR BILL Single Album CD

Tracklist:

  1. Dollar Bill (Van Conner, Mark Lanegan)
  2. (There’ll Be) Peace in the Valley (For Me) (Thomas A. Dorsey)
  3. Winter Song (Mark Lanegan)
  4. Tomorrow’s Dream (Geezer Butler, Tony Iommi, Ozzy Osbourne, Bill Ward)

Screaming Trees
Gary Lee Conner: guitar
Van Conner: bass guitar
Mark Lanegan: lead vocals
Barrett Martin: drums

Production and additional personnel
John Agnello: recording
Don Fleming: production
Andy Wallace: mixing
Howie Weinberg: mastering


Mark Lanegan (November 25, 1964 – February 22, 2022)

Van Conner (March 17, 1967 – January 18, 2023)
